Mass, Volume, and Density

Use the sliders to explore the density of each box. The blue boxes are unit volumes (they represent 1 ml) and can be used as "overlays" to approximate how much mass is in each unit.
What is the density for Box a when its volume is 4ml? What about when its volume is 10ml? How can you make the density of A and B the same? Is there more than one way?
